The doctrine of justification : its reception and meaning today / edited by Karen L. Bloomquist and Wolfgang Greive on behalf of the Lutheran World Federation, Department for Theology and Studies.

"Most of these essays were presented at a symposium of the Lutheran World Federation (LWF) held 14-18 April, 2002, at Wartburg Theological Seminary in Dubuque, Iowa, USA"--P. 11.
